Executive Summary

Ambev filed its annual Reference Form (Form 6-K) for the fiscal year ended December 31, 2025, providing a comprehensive business and financial update. Consolidated net revenue declined 1.4% YoY to R$88.2 billion, driven by a 3.3% drop in sales volume, while net income grew 7.7% to R$16.0 billion. The company also disclosed new R$1.0 billion in tax assessments received in February 2026, and provided 2026 guidance for Beer Brazil cash COGS per hectoliter to increase 4.5%-7.5%.

Key Facts

  • Consolidated net revenue for FY2025 was R$88,242.5 million, down 1.4% from R$89,452.7 million in FY2024.
  • Consolidated net income for FY2025 was R$15,988.4 million, up 7.7% from R$14,847.0 million in FY2024.
  • Consolidated sales volume decreased 3.3% YoY to 175.8 million hectoliters.
  • Beer Brazil net revenue was flat at R$40.2 billion; Beer Brazil volume declined 4.5%.
  • LAS segment net revenue fell 9.3% to R$18.0 billion, driven by a 8.5% drop in net revenue per hectoliter due to Argentine peso devaluation.
  • Adjusted EBITDA was R$29,506.4 million, up 1.6% from R$29,028.9 million, with margin expanding 90bps to 33.4%.
  • Cash flow from operations was R$24.5 billion, down 6.3% from R$26.1 billion.
  • The company guided for Beer Brazil cash COGS per hectoliter (ex-D&A) to increase 4.5%-7.5% in 2026.
  • On February 18, 2026, the company received new tax assessments totaling approximately R$1.0 billion related to disallowance of foreign tax credits for the 2018 calendar year.
  • A share buyback program of up to 208 million common shares was approved in October 2025, with no shares acquired as of December 31, 2025.

Risk Factors

  • Continued volume decline in Brazil beer (-4.5% in FY2025) could accelerate if consumer spending weakens further.
  • The R$30.8 billion IOC deductibility tax contingency and ~R$18.9 billion foreign tax credit dispute represent material litigation tail risks.
  • Argentine peso devaluation and Bolivian FX shortages continue to pressure LAS segment results.
  • The 4.5%-7.5% Beer Brazil cash COGS guidance for 2026 implies margin headwinds from commodity costs (aluminum) and FX.
  • Increasing regulatory pressure on alcoholic beverage advertising and new dividend taxation (10% withholding starting 2026) may impact shareholder returns.
